上半软件评测师上午模拟考试

上传人:012****78 文档编号:141679765 上传时间:2020-08-11 格式:DOC 页数:11 大小:97KB
返回 下载 相关 举报
上半软件评测师上午模拟考试_第1页
第1页 / 共11页
上半软件评测师上午模拟考试_第2页
第2页 / 共11页
上半软件评测师上午模拟考试_第3页
第3页 / 共11页
上半软件评测师上午模拟考试_第4页
第4页 / 共11页
上半软件评测师上午模拟考试_第5页
第5页 / 共11页
点击查看更多>>
资源描述

《上半软件评测师上午模拟考试》由会员分享,可在线阅读,更多相关《上半软件评测师上午模拟考试(11页珍藏版)》请在金锄头文库上搜索。

1、2008年上半年软件评测师上午试卷在计算机体系结构中,CPU内部包括程序计数器PC、存储器数据寄存器MDR、指令寄存器IR和存储器地址寄存器MAR等。若CPU要执行的指令为:MOV R0,100(即将数值100传送到寄存器R0中),则CPU首先要完成的操作是(1)。(1)A. 100R0 B. 100MDR C. PCMAR D. PCIR 矚慫润厲钐瘗睞枥庑赖。现有四级指令流水线,分别完成取指、取数、运算、传送结果四步操作。若完成上述操作的时间依次为9ns、10ns、6ns、8ns,则流水线的操作周期应设计为(2) ns。聞創沟燴鐺險爱氇谴净。(2)A. 6 B. 8 C. 9 D. 10

2、内存按字节编址,地址从90000H到CFFFFH,若用存储容量为16K8bit的存储器芯片构成该内存,至少需要(3)片。残骛楼諍锩瀨濟溆塹籟。(3)A. 2 B. 4 C. 8 D. 16 CPU中的数据总线宽度会影响(4)。(4)A.内存容量的大小 B.系统的运算速度C.指令系统的指令数量 D.寄存器的宽度利用高速通信网络将多台高性能工作站或微型机互连构成机群系统,其系统结构形式属于(5)计算机。(5)A.单指令流单数据流(SISD) B.多指令流单数据流(MISD)C.单指令流多数据流(SIMD) D.多指令流多数据流(MIMD)内存采用段式存储管理有许多优点,但(6)不是其优点。(6)A

3、.分段是信息的逻辑单位,用户不可见 B.各段程序的修改互不影响 C.地址变换速度快、内存碎片少 D.便于多道程序共享主存的某些段在软件设计和编码过程中,采取(7)的做法将使软件更加容易理解和维护。(7)A.良好的程序结构,有无文档均可 B.使用标准或规定之外的语句 C.编写详细正确的文档,采用良好的程序结构 D.尽量减少程序中的注释软件文档按照其产生和使用的范围可分为开发文档、管理文档和用户文档。其中开发文档不包括(8)。(8)A.软件需求说明 B.可行性研究报告 C.维护修改建议 D.项目开发计划软件维护成本在软件成本中占较大比重。为降低维护的难度,可采取的措施有(9)。(9)A.设计并实现

4、没有错误的软件B.限制可修改的范围C.增加维护人员数量D.在开发过程中就采取有利于维护的措施,并加强维护管理关于软件著作权产生的时间,表述正确的是(10)。(10)A.自软件首次公开发表时B.自开发者有开发意图时C.自软件得到国家著作权行政管理部门认可时D.自软件完成创作之日起李某大学毕业后在M公司销售部门工作,后由于该公司软件开发部门人手较紧,李某被暂调到该公司软件开发部开发新产品,2周后,李某开发出一种新软件。该软件著作权应归(11)所有。酽锕极額閉镇桧猪訣锥。(11)A.李某 B. M公司 C.李某和M公司 D.软件开发部(12)是指把数据以及操作数据的相关方法组合在同一个单元中,使我们

5、可以把类作为软件中的基本复用单元,提高其内聚度,降低其耦合度。面向对象中的(13)机制是对现实世界中遗传现象的模拟,通过该机制,基类的属性和方法被遗传给派生类。彈贸摄尔霁毙攬砖卤庑。(12)A.封装 B.多态 C.继承 D.变异(13)A.封装 B.多态 C.继承 D.变异(14)以静态或动态的连接方式,为应用程序提供一组可使用的类。(15)除了提供可被应用程序调用的类以外,还基本实现了一个可执行的架构。謀荞抟箧飆鐸怼类蒋薔。(14)A.函数库 B.类库 C.框架 D.类属(15)A.函数库 B.类库 C.框架 D.类属(16)是一种面向数据流的开发方法,其基本思想是软件功能的分解和抽象。(1

6、6)A.结构化开发方法 B. Jackson系统开发方法 C. Booch方法 D. UML(统一建模语言)采用UML进行软件设计时,可用(17)关系表示两类事物之间存在的特殊/一般关系,用聚集关系表示事物之间存在的整体/部分关系。厦礴恳蹒骈時盡继價骚。(17)A.依赖 B.聚集 C.泛化 D.实现风险分析在软件项目开发中具有重要作用,包括风险识别、风险预测、风险评估和风险控制等。“建立风险条目检查表”是(18)时的活动,“描述风险的结果”是(19)时的活动。茕桢广鳓鯡选块网羈泪。(18)A.风险识别 B.风险预测 C.风险评估 D.风险控制(19)A.风险识别 B.风险预测 C.风险评估 D

7、.风险控制关于汇编语言,以下叙述中正确的是(20)。(20)A.汇编语言源程序可以直接在计算机上运行B.将汇编语言源程序转换成目标程序的软件称为解释程序C.在汇编语言程序中,不能定义符号常量D.将汇编语言源程序翻译成机器语言程序的软件称为汇编程序对高级语言源程序进行编译时,可发现源程序中的(21)错误。(21)A.堆栈溢出 B.变量未定义 C.指针异常 D.数组元素下标越界编译器对高级语言源程序的处理过程可以划分为词法分析、语法分析、语义分析、中间代码生成、代码优化、目标代码生成等几个阶段,其中,(22)并不是每种编译器都必需的。鹅娅尽損鹌惨歷茏鴛賴。(22)A.词法分析和语法分析 B.语义分

8、析和中间代码生成C.中间代码生成和代码优化 D.代码优化和目标代码生成下列叙述中错误的是(23)。(23)A.面向对象程序设计语言可支持过程化的程序设计B.给定算法的时间复杂性与实现该算法所采用的程序设计语言无关C.与汇编语言相比,采用脚本语言编程可获得更高的运行效率D.面向对象程序设计语言不支持对一个对象的成员变量进行直接访问设有职工 EMP(职工号,姓名,性别,部门号,职务,进单位时间,电话),职务 JOB(职务,月薪)和部门DEPT(部门号,部门名称,部门电话,负责人)实体集。籟丛妈羥为贍偾蛏练淨。一个职务可以由多个职工担任,但一个职工只能担任一个职务,并属于一个部门,部门负责人是一个职

9、工。下图所示的a、b处的实体名分别为(24);图中a、b之间为(25)联系。預頌圣鉉儐歲龈讶骅籴。(24)A. DEPT、EMP B. EMP、DEPT C. JOB、EMP D. EMP、JOB 渗釤呛俨匀谔鱉调硯錦。(25)A. 1 1 B. * 1 C. 1 * D. * *铙誅卧泻噦圣骋贶頂廡。从数据库管理系统的角度看,数据库系统一般采用如下图所示的三级模式结构。图中处应填写(26),处应填写(27)。擁締凤袜备訊顎轮烂蔷。(26)A.外模式 /概念模式 B.概念模式 /内模式C.外模式 /概念模式映象 D.概念模式 /内模式映象(27)A.外模式 /概念模式 B.概念模式 /内模式C

10、.外模式 /概念模式映象 D.概念模式 /内模式映象若关系R、S如下图所示,则 R与 S自然连接后的属性列数和元组个数分别为(28);1,4(3=6(RS)=(29)。贓熱俣阃歲匱阊邺镓騷。(28)A. 4和3 B. 4和6 C. 6和3 D. 6和6 (29)某公司采用的软件开发过程通过了CMM2认证,表明该公司(30)。(30)A.开发项目成效不稳定,管理混乱B.对软件过程和产品质量建立了定量的质量目标C.建立了基本的项目级管理制度和规程,可对项目的成本、进度进行跟踪和控制D.可集中精力采用新技术新方法,优化软件过程国标 16260中,在描述外部(内部)效率度量时,给出了若干针对计算机系统

11、时间消耗的定义,以下描述项中正确的有(31)。坛摶乡囂忏蒌鍥铃氈淚。响应时间是指从按动传送键到得到结果为止所需要的时间处理时间是指从接受一个消息到送出它的结果之间计算机的历时时间周转时间是指从提出要求到得到结果所需要的时间响应时间包括处理时间和传输时间(31)ABCD测试用例是测试使用的文档化的细则,其规定如何对软件某项功能或功能组合进行测试。测试用例应包括下列(32)内容的详细信息。蜡變黲癟報伥铉锚鈰赘。测试目标和被测功能测试环境和其他条件测试数据和测试步骤测试记录和测试结果(32)ABCD软件内部/外部质量模型中,(33)不是可移植性包括的子特性。(33)A适应性B易改变性C共存性D易替换

12、性评价规格说明中不包括(34)。(34)A分析产品的描述B规定对产品及部件执行的测量C按照评价需求验证产生的规格说明D请求者说明评价覆盖范围在进行产品评价时,评价者需要对产品部件进行管理和登记,其完整的登记内容应包括(35)。部件或文档的唯一标识符部件的名称或文档标题文档的状态,包括物理状态或变异方面的状态请求者提供的版本、配置和日期信息(35)ABCD下面的描述中,不能体现前置测试模型要点的是(36)。(36)A前置测试模型主张根据业务需求进行测试设计,认为需求分析阶段是进行测试计划和测试设计的最好时机買鲷鴯譖昙膚遙闫撷凄。B前置测试模型将开发和测试的生命周期整合在一起,标识了项目生命周期从

13、开始到结束之间的关键行为,提出业务需求最好在设计和开发之前就被正确定义綾镝鯛駕櫬鹕踪韦辚糴。C前置测试将测试执行和开发结合在一起,并在开发阶段以编码-测试-编码-测试的方式来体现,强调对每一个交付的开发结果都必须通过一定的方式进行测试驅踬髏彦浃绥譎饴憂锦。D前置测试模型提出验收测试应该独立于技术测试,以保证设计及程序编码能够符合最终用户的需求在进行软件编码规范评测过程中需要围绕几个方面的内容展开,以下描述中不属于编码规范评测内容的有(37)。猫虿驢绘燈鮒诛髅貺庑。(37)A源程序文档化检查,包括符号名的命名、程序的注释等规范性检查B数据说明检查,包括数据说明次序、语句中变量顺序检查C程序结构检

14、查,程序应采用基本的控制结构、避免不必要的转移控制等D程序逻辑检查,阅读源代码,比较实际程序控制流与程序设计控制流的区别(38)属于概要设计说明书的评测内容。分析该软件的系统结构、子系统结构,确认该软件设计是否覆盖了所有已确定的软件需求,软件每一成分是否可追溯到某一项需求锹籁饗迳琐筆襖鸥娅薔。系统定义的目标是否与用户的要求一致从软件维护的角度出发,确认该软件设计是否考虑了方便未来的维护是否所有界面与更高级别文档中的需求一致(38)ABCD关于确认测试,描述正确的是(39)。确认测试一般包括有效性测试与软件配置复查,采用黑盒测试为主,白盒测试为辅的测试方法进行测试确认测试配置项复查时应当严格检查用户手册和操作手册中规定的使用步骤的完整性

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 大杂烩/其它

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号